OpenAI, in response to Elon Musk’s accusation of commercializing the startup, indicated that the businessman wanted to merge the company with Tesla and achieve full control over the activities. OpenAI cited letters from Musk in which he urged the need to raise “much larger sums” than the company initially wanted to announce.

An American startup with Russian roots has attracted investment from a Swiss business angel. The startup is developing a platform to scale businesses in the field of professional services. The project was founded in 2021 by Alina Trigubenko, Suren Avundzhiyan and Adam Miller.

The Ministry of Digital Development proposed not to grant accreditation to IT companies with a proportion of foreigners greater than 50%. The agency also adjusted the procedure for confirming accreditation and relaxed measures to obtain it in some regions.

- Starting March 6, Sberbank increased rates on yuan deposits, an increase of up to 1 percentage point. The maximum income from a yuan deposit can be obtained by opening a deposit for one year in the amount of 1 million yuan, writes Forbes.

- The authorities approved the sale of Yandex for 457.3 billion rubles. This is 17.7 billion less than announced.
- The Russian clothing brand for the whole family Sela has opened a cafe in the Metropolis shopping center in Moscow. Vigge cafeteria is a small space with drinks and food in takeaway format.

Russian wine producers asked for duties on wines from NATO countries to be 200%, the association’s executive secretary, Alexei Plotnikov, told RIA Novosti.

Lamoda has made structural changes to the company and announced new appointments. Leadership positions were also held by former top managers of large companies. For product culture and to bring new solutions to the market, Lamoda has created a new structure: a product direction.

Leroy Merlin changed the name of his legal entity in Russia to Le Monlid. No decisions have yet been made about the rebrand. A year ago, the French group ADEO decided to transfer its Russian business to local management.

- Skyeng has developed a solution based on artificial intelligence that allows determining the level of English from a person’s speech. It is reported that the 15-minute test allows evaluating the student’s current level with an accuracy of 95%.
- American computer game developer and publisher Valve has completed beta testing of the updated shopping cart and private games feature on Steam. The new features are available to all users.
- The Yandex Real Estate service has updated its platform: Classified received a new home page and introduced a new logo. Service functions took a priority position on the main page of the site and were combined into a common “turnkey” communication framework.

The Megamarket market began selling cars. Initially, the service is available for users in Moscow and Saint Petersburg. The site currently stocks Haval, Land Rover, Hong, Zeekr cars and the line will be expanded in the future.
